Understanding Construction and Engineering Accreditation
Construction and engineering accreditation is a formal process by which organizations, institutions, and professionals in these fields are evaluated against established standards. These standards are typically devised by industry bodies, professional associations, and governmental agencies to ensure compliance with best practices.
Why Accreditation Matters
Accreditation serves as a benchmark of quality and reliability. For firms and individuals, it instills confidence among stakeholders, including clients, suppliers, and regulators. Key benefits include:
- Validation of Competence: Accreditation verifies that professionals and organizations possess the necessary skills, knowledge, and experience to perform their duties effectively.
- Risk Management: By adhering to accredited standards, the likelihood of errors, accidents, and malpractices is significantly reduced.
- Marketability: Accreditation often serves as a differentiator in a competitive market, providing an edge in securing projects and partnerships.
Accreditation Process
The accreditation process typically involves several key steps:
- Application: The first step involves submitting an application to the relevant accrediting body, outlining the scope of the accreditation sought.
- Self-Assessment: Organizations or individuals conduct an internal evaluation to ensure they meet the required standards.
- External Review: The accrediting body conducts a thorough review, which may include site visits, inspections, and interviews.
- Certification: If all criteria are met satisfactorily, accreditation is granted, usually valid for a specific period.
- Ongoing Compliance: Accredited entities must continuously comply with standards and undergo periodic reviews to maintain their status.
Challenges and Considerations
While accreditation offers numerous advantages, it is not without challenges. Key considerations include:
- Cost: The accreditation process can be expensive, involving fees for applications, reviews, and ongoing compliance.
- Time: Achieving accreditation is time-consuming, often requiring significant preparation and adjustments to existing procedures.
- Complexity: Navigating different accreditation requirements from multiple bodies can be complex, particularly for organizations operating internationally or in various sectors. Navigating these challenges effectively requires strategic planning and dedicated resources but ultimately yields substantial benefits in terms of quality, safety, and market competitiveness.
